The Weeknd is gearing up to make history yet again with a sold-out album release show at the Rose Bowl on January 25. Fans scrambled for tickets to the one-night-only event celebrating the launch of his highly anticipated album, Hurry Up Tomorrow, set to drop on January 24. According to Live Nation, the ticket frenzy was unprecedented, with over 300,000 fans flooding the online queue when sales opened Monday morning. Within just an hour, every ticket was gone.
This milestone performance follows The Weeknd’s record-breaking achievement as the first artist to have 22 songs surpass 1 billion streams each on Spotify. The show also caps off a whirlwind year for the global superstar, which included a massive one-night stadium show in São Paulo, Brazil, and a sold-out tour across Australia with stops in Melbourne and Sydney.
